INFORMATION QUESTIONS
FREQUENTLY ASKED QUESTIONS
Welcome to our FAQs guide, where you'll find answers to most of your questions.
Tech Support: 0480-888-888
Address: Croydon Vic 3136
Hours: Monday-Friday, 9:00 AM – 5:00 PM
FELL FREE TO